Svetlana Alexievich on the condition for writers and artists in Exile
Svetlana Alexievich received the Nobel Prize in Literature in 2015. She was ICORN writer in residence in Gothenburg from 2006-2008 and godmother to the ICORN General Assembly and 10 years anniversary celebrated in Paris City Hall in March 2016. In this film, she addresses the participants.
From 30 March to 1 April 2016, the International Cities of Refuge Network will gather in Paris to convene the 2016 ICORN General Assembly, and to celebrate the 10th anniversary of the founding of ICORN.
The general assembly is organised by the ICORN Administration Centre, in close cooperation with the City of Paris. It will bring together guest writers and artists, city coordinators, political representatives, human rights activists, partners, sister organisations and other guests, to scrutinize the conditions of freedom of expression and to pave the way for the future of the network.
